This position provides support for technology Practice Leads and Solution Architects by creating design, labor pricing and statements of work content to ensure timely delivery of solutions to clients creating sales opportunities.
Responsibilities:
Design Task Management:
- Manage opportunity tasks in a timely manner, with accuracy, and ensure follow through.
- Assist with gathering client current state data through client communication and meetings, system reports, and manufacture data.
- Create bill of material quotes through manufacture tools using design input received from Solution Architects, Account Executives and client information gathering.
- Gather information from partner ecosystem for the purpose of completing designs for client solutions.
Solution Architect Support:
- Manage CRM opportunity information by attaching documents and inputting data to support the movement through selling stages.
- Understand Cerium's Modern Day Selling Motions roles and responsibilities to support opportunity growth and deal closure.
- Produce Statements of Work through the generation tool and add general content to expedite the Solution Architects ability to complete and deliver to client.
- Support client meetings and demos by ensuring Solution Architects have the information and system configuration necessary to present.
Development:
- Complete industry and manufacture certifications as outline within individual development plan.
- Shadow Solution Architects and Engineers for the purpose of learning not only product information but implementation and support best practices.
- Display intellectual curiosity for the business outcomes Cerium's solutions provide to clients.
